This card uses the new Friendly Snowmen Set, and the little tree is from Holiday Gnomes.

Details:
Stamp snowmen on white cardstock, color images with alcohol markers.
Fussy cut out images, add clear shimmer pen to color areas.
Stamp tree on blue cardstock in White Pigment ink, set aside to dry and then fussy cut out image.
Stamp sentiment on a piece of patterned paper.
Fussy cut a snow hill and adhere it to patterned paper.
Add panels to a green card base.
Add a pink frame made with rectangle dies.
Add images to card.

Card size: 5.5" x 4.25"

For this card I used the new Petite Floral Potpourri Dies

Details:
Die-cut pieces in pink, dark pink and yellow cardstock, leaves in green cardstock.
Cut a white slimline panel and arrange flowers in semi-circles, add leaves to each side.
Add pearls to each flower.
Mist panel with gold mist.
Stamp sentiment from Darling Hello Set.

I created this cute card using Bless your Heart and Petite Floral Potpourri Dies.
Love how it turned out, kept it elegant and simple, also flat for easy mailing.
But, the you can dress it up more or keep it CAS,
possibilities are endless.

Details:
Die-cut Bless Your Heart in pink cardstock, the long back piece in white and Petite Floral Potpourri flowers in white cardstock, blend Distress Oxide on all flowers.
Adhere pieces and add it to a kraft card base.
Tie ribbon to left side.
Add pearls to flowers.
Card size: 4.5" x 7"

Anyway, today I have a super cute and darling card using the Darling Hello set from Spellbinders, this collection is adorable! Check out the other sets HERE.

Details:
Stamp cute girl on white cardstock in Black ink, color image with markers (here I used Copics) and fussy cut out.
Stamp clouds on white cardstock in Versamark Watermark Ink, add white embossing powder and heat set. Blend Tumbled Glass Distress Ink, then fussy cut them out.
Cut a panel from watercolor paper, stamp stars in Versamark Watermark Ink, add gold embossing powder, heat set.
Stamp sentiment in same ink, but add white embossing powder and heat set.
Add a white frame to panel made with rectangle dies.
Adhere panel to kraft card base.
Add clouds with foam adhesive.
Add cute girl with a double layer of foam adhesive.
